What would be the best Useless Superpower?

Featured Replies

  • CB Team

An oxymoron, but I was thinking about that arc from Morrison's X-Men with the kids who are technically mutants but whose powers are...bad.

What would be a superpower that is totally useless for a superhero team, but would actually be useful in every day life? I'm thinking like, you can teleport but only three feet at a time, or, you can fly but it's the same exertion as running.

I think the power to not be inconvenienced by small things like tying shoe laces, bumping into corners, having dirty glasses (etc) would be crazy helpful in day to day life.

I remember an issue of Legionnaires where they did tryouts, and got some applicants with useless powers. My favorite was one who had the power to self-detonate... and when asked for a demonstration, replied that he could only do it once.
